When Should My Kid Have Their First Oral Visit?
For the majority of youngsters, it's recommended to schedule their very first dental check out by the age of one to make sure proper dental healthcare from a very early age. This early see allows the pediatric dental practitioner to monitor the development of your kid's teeth, supply advice on correct oral hygiene methods, and find any kind of prospective concerns at an early stage. It also assists your child become knowledgeable about the oral workplace environment, reducing anxiety throughout future brows through.
Throughout the very first oral visit, the dentist will examine your kid's mouth, periodontals, and any type of emerging teeth. They'll additionally talk about important subjects such as teething, correct nutrition for dental health and wellness, and just how to stop dental caries. The dental expert may show exactly how to clean your kid's teeth properly and resolve any type of inquiries or worries you may have concerning your youngster's dental health.
What Prevail Pediatric Dental Procedures?
Typical pediatric oral procedures commonly consist of routine cleansings, dental fillings, and fluoride treatments. Dental fillings are common procedures to treat dental caries in kids. The dental expert will certainly remove the corroded part of the tooth and fill up the space with a product such as composite resin or amalgam to recover the tooth's function and prevent additional decay.
Fluoride therapies are one more common treatment in pediatric dental care. Fluoride assists to strengthen the enamel of the teeth, making them more immune to degeneration. These treatments are often advised by dental professionals to aid avoid cavities and keep excellent dental wellness.
Other typical pediatric dental procedures might include dental sealants, extractions, and orthodontic analyses. These procedures intend to ensure your kid's teeth are healthy and balanced and correctly lined up as they grow.

Along with brushing, make flossing an everyday habit for your youngster, particularly as soon as their teeth begin to touch. Flossing helps eliminate food fragments and plaque from between the teeth where a tooth brush can't get to. Consider utilizing enjoyable seasoned floss or floss picks to make the procedure a lot more enjoyable for your kid.
Limitation sugary treats and drinks in your child's diet plan to avoid cavities. Select water as the main drink and offer healthy and balanced snacks like fruits, vegetables, and cheese. Finally, timetable normal dental examinations to ensure your youngster's oral health is on track.
